Q: Is 20,372,848 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 20,372,848 is a composite number.

Why is 20,372,848 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 20,372,848 can be evenly divided by 1 2 4 8 16 23 29 46 58 83 92 116 166 184 232 332 368 464 529 664 667 1,058 1,328 1,334 1,909 2,116 2,407 2,668 3,818 4,232 4,814 5,336 7,636 8,464 9,628 10,672 15,272 15,341 19,256 30,544 30,682 38,512 43,907 55,361 61,364 87,814 110,722 122,728 175,628 221,444 245,456 351,256 442,888 702,512 885,776 1,273,303 2,546,606 5,093,212 10,186,424 and 20,372,848, with no remainder.

Since 20,372,848 cannot be divided by just 1 and 20,372,848, it is a composite number.
